JOB PURPOSE:

The Compliance Investigations & Testing Manager is responsible for independently executing whistleblower investigations and compliance testing activities across the organization. The role ensures objectivity, neutrality, and rigor in identifying instances of non-compliance and in evaluating the effectiveness of controls. Working under the direction of the Group Compliance Director, the role contributes to strengthening TAQA’s ethical culture, improving compliance controls, and enabling transparency and accountability.

KEY ACCOUNTABILITIES:

Corporate Whistleblower Investigations:

  • Conduct investigations into reported incidents of misconduct or non-compliance received through official and unofficial whistleblower channels.
  • Develop investigation plans, including scope definition, interview preparation, document review, and evidence-gathering steps.
  • Maintain confidentiality and neutrality throughout the investigation process.
  • Conduct investigative interviews with TAQA stakeholders, including leadership team members, witnesses, and alleged individuals, ensuring professionalism and neutrality throughout.
  • Review and analyze records, communications, system data, and other relevant documentation to identify, extract, and preserve supporting evidence.
  • Analyze facts to determine root causes, responsible parties, and any contributing control or process failures.
  • Prepare structured, fact-based investigation reports with clear conclusions and actionable recommendations.
  • Escalate high-risk, sensitive, or unresolved cases in line with established internal protocols.
  • Maintain a traceable audit trail of all investigation steps using approved documentation formats or case management tools.
  • Provide updates on investigation outcomes to the Group Ethics Panel.

Compliance Testing:

  • Execute compliance testing procedures in line with plans and scopes provided by the Group Compliance Director, Group leadership and Audit Committee requirements.
  • Conduct walkthroughs, sample testing, and control validations to assess compliance with policies, procedures, and regulatory requirements.
  • Identify and document findings objectively, including non-compliance issues and process weaknesses.
  • Recommend realistic and risk-based mitigation or remediation actions.
  • Track and follow up on the implementation of corrective actions, escalating delays or repeat findings as necessary.
  • Maintain organized and transparent testing workpapers and supporting documentation.
